Company Description

Pilot Company is an industry-leading network of travel centers with more than 30,000 team members and over 750 retail and fueling locations in 44 states and six Canadian provinces. Our energy and logistics division serves as a top supplier of fuel, employing one of the largest tanker fleets and providing critical services to oil operations in our nation's busiest basins. Pilot Company supports a growing portfolio of brands with expertise in supply chain and retail operations, logistics and transportation, technology and digital innovation, construction, maintenance, human resources, finance, sales and marketing.

Founded in 1958 by Jim A. Haslam II and currently led by CEO Adam Wright, our founding values, people-first culture and commitment to giving back remains true to us today. Job Description

Are you a detail-oriented accounting, finance, or business student looking to gain hands-on experience in a dynamic corporate environment? Pilot Company is seeking an Internal Audit Intern to join our team in Knoxville, Tennessee, for the summer of 2027. This is a unique opportunity to directly improve operational efficiency by participating in audits, evaluating policies and procedures for compliance, and identifying areas for improvement.

In this role, you'll be an integral part of the Internal Audit team, working on our annual audit plan and potentially participating in surprise store audits. This is an ideal position for a student who is eager to apply their education to real-life corporate processes and policies, with the potential to independently own a project that makes a positive impact on the organization.

What You’ll Do

Your responsibilities may include:

Participate in Audits: Work with the team to review company policies and procedures, ensuring compliance and evaluating for improved efficiencies.

Support Store Audits: Assist with store audits, which may involve some travel (all travel costs will be covered by Pilot).

Apply your education: Apply your academic knowledge to real-life corporate processes and policies, gaining practical application of your skills.

Data analysis: Use tools like Excel and Tableau to perform general audit and sampling techniques.

Lead a project: Have the opportunity to independently own a project that has a positive impact on the organization.

Qualifications

What We’re Looking For

Education: Currently pursuing a deg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related business major. An interest in process design or industrial design is a plus.

Technical Skills: Proficiency in Excel is essential. A basic understanding of data visualization tools like Tableau is a plus. Experience with general audit and sampling techniques is also beneficial.

Soft Skills: A strong ability to communicate effectively with stakeholders at varying levels, a keen eye for detail, curiosity, and excellent problem-solving skills. We're looking for someone who is a collaborative and reliable team player.

Experience: Participation in organizations like Beta Alpha Psi or holding a leadership role such as a group treasurer is a plus.
